博客 轻量化数据中台架构设计与高效构建技术实现

轻量化数据中台架构设计与高效构建技术实现

   数栈君   发表于 2025-12-16 17:29  76  0

在数字化转型的浪潮中,数据中台作为企业实现数据驱动决策的核心基础设施,正变得越来越重要。然而,随着企业对实时性、灵活性和高效性的要求不断提高,传统的数据中台架构逐渐暴露出资源消耗高、扩展性差、维护成本高等问题。因此,轻量化数据中台的概念应运而生,为企业提供了一种更高效、更灵活的数据管理与分析解决方案。

本文将深入探讨轻量化数据中台的架构设计与高效构建技术,帮助企业更好地理解如何构建和优化轻量化数据中台,从而在数字化竞争中占据优势。


一、轻量化数据中台的定义与价值

1.1 轻量化数据中台的定义

轻量化数据中台是一种基于云计算、大数据和微服务架构的新型数据管理平台。它通过简化数据处理流程、优化资源利用率和提升系统性能,为企业提供高效、灵活且低成本的数据分析与可视化服务。

与传统数据中台相比,轻量化数据中台更加注重模块化设计和资源的弹性扩展,能够快速响应业务需求的变化,同时降低企业的 IT 成本。

1.2 轻量化数据中台的价值

  • 快速响应业务需求:轻量化架构使得数据中台能够快速适应业务变化,支持实时数据分析和决策。
  • 降低资源消耗:通过优化计算、存储和网络资源的利用率,轻量化数据中台显著降低了企业的 IT 成本。
  • 提升系统性能:采用分布式架构和流处理技术,轻量化数据中台能够实现实时数据处理和高效查询。
  • 支持多场景应用:轻量化数据中台可以同时支持数字孪生、数字可视化、智能制造等多种应用场景。

二、轻量化数据中台的架构设计

2.1 模块化设计

轻量化数据中台的架构设计以模块化为核心,每个模块负责特定的功能,例如数据采集、数据处理、数据存储、数据服务和数据可视化。这种设计使得数据中台更加灵活,能够根据业务需求快速调整。

  • 数据采集层:负责从多种数据源(如数据库、物联网设备、日志文件等)采集数据,并进行初步的清洗和转换。
  • 数据处理层:利用分布式计算框架(如 Flink、Spark)对数据进行实时或批量处理,生成可供分析的中间结果。
  • 数据存储层:采用分布式存储系统(如 HBase、Elasticsearch)对处理后的数据进行存储,支持多种数据格式和查询方式。
  • 数据服务层:通过 RESTful API 或 RPC 接口,将数据服务提供给上层应用,支持快速的数据查询和分析。
  • 数据可视化层:利用可视化工具(如 Tableau、Power BI)将数据转化为直观的图表和报告,帮助用户快速理解数据。

2.2 分布式架构

轻量化数据中台的核心是分布式架构,这种架构能够充分利用云计算资源,实现计算、存储和网络资源的弹性扩展。以下是分布式架构的几个关键特点:

  • 计算弹性扩展:根据业务需求自动调整计算资源,避免资源浪费。
  • 存储弹性扩展:支持按需扩展存储空间,确保数据的长期保存和高效访问。
  • 网络弹性扩展:通过负载均衡和 CDN 技术,确保数据中台的高可用性和低延迟。

2.3 微服务架构

微服务架构是轻量化数据中台的另一个重要特征。通过将数据中台的功能模块化为独立的微服务,企业可以更加灵活地进行功能扩展和维护。

  • 功能独立性:每个微服务负责特定的功能,如数据采集、数据处理、数据存储等,互不影响。
  • 快速迭代:微服务架构支持快速开发和部署,能够快速响应业务需求的变化。
  • 高可用性:通过容器化和 orchestration 技术(如 Kubernetes),微服务架构能够实现高可用性和自动故障恢复。

三、轻量化数据中台的高效构建技术

3.1 分布式计算技术

分布式计算技术是轻量化数据中台高效构建的核心技术之一。通过将计算任务分发到多个节点上并行执行,分布式计算技术能够显著提升数据处理效率。

  • 流处理技术:利用流处理框架(如 Flink、Kafka Streams),实现对实时数据的高效处理和分析。
  • 批处理技术:通过批处理框架(如 Spark、Hadoop),实现对大规模数据的离线处理和分析。
  • 分布式缓存:通过分布式缓存技术(如 Redis、Memcached),提升数据访问的效率和性能。

3.2 流处理技术

流处理技术是轻量化数据中台实现实时数据分析的关键技术。通过流处理技术,企业可以快速响应业务变化,支持实时决策。

  • 实时数据处理:利用流处理框架对实时数据进行处理和分析,生成实时指标和警报。
  • 事件驱动架构:通过事件驱动架构,实现实时数据的高效处理和响应。
  • 低延迟数据访问:通过流处理技术,确保数据的低延迟访问和实时更新。

3.3 存储优化技术

存储优化技术是轻量化数据中台高效构建的另一个重要技术。通过优化存储资源的利用率,企业可以显著降低存储成本。

  • 分布式存储:采用分布式存储系统(如 HBase、Elasticsearch),实现数据的高效存储和查询。
  • 压缩存储:通过数据压缩技术,减少存储空间的占用,降低存储成本。
  • 冷热数据分离:将冷数据和热数据分开存储,提升数据访问效率和存储利用率。

3.4 计算优化技术

计算优化技术是轻量化数据中台高效构建的关键技术之一。通过优化计算资源的利用率,企业可以显著提升数据处理效率。

  • 资源弹性扩展:根据业务需求自动调整计算资源,避免资源浪费。
  • 任务并行执行:通过分布式计算框架,实现任务的并行执行,提升数据处理效率。
  • 计算资源复用:通过计算资源复用技术,提升计算资源的利用率,降低计算成本。

3.5 API 网关技术

API 网关技术是轻量化数据中台高效构建的重要技术之一。通过 API 网关,企业可以实现数据服务的快速暴露和管理。

  • API 转发:通过 API 网关将数据服务暴露给上层应用,支持多种协议和格式。
  • API 认证与授权:通过 API 网关实现数据服务的认证与授权,确保数据的安全性。
  • API 监控与管理:通过 API 网关实现对数据服务的监控与管理,提升数据服务的可用性和性能。

四、轻量化数据中台的实际应用场景

4.1 智能制造

在智能制造领域,轻量化数据中台可以帮助企业实现生产过程的实时监控和优化。通过采集生产设备的实时数据,企业可以快速发现和解决生产中的问题,提升生产效率和产品质量。

4.2 智慧城市

在智慧城市领域,轻量化数据中台可以帮助城市管理部门实现城市运行的实时监控和管理。通过采集和分析交通、环境、能源等数据,城市管理部门可以快速响应城市运行中的问题,提升城市管理的效率和水平。

4.3 零售业

在零售业领域,轻量化数据中台可以帮助企业实现销售数据的实时分析和决策。通过采集和分析销售数据,企业可以快速发现和把握市场趋势,优化销售策略和库存管理。


五、轻量化数据中台的挑战与解决方案

5.1 资源限制

轻量化数据中台的构建需要大量的计算、存储和网络资源,而这些资源的获取和管理可能会面临一定的挑战。

  • 解决方案:通过云计算技术,实现资源的弹性扩展和按需分配,降低资源获取和管理的成本。

5.2 数据安全

轻量化数据中台的构建需要处理大量的敏感数据,数据的安全性是一个重要的挑战。

  • 解决方案:通过数据加密、访问控制和安全审计等技术,确保数据的安全性和合规性。

5.3 性能瓶颈

轻量化数据中台的高效构建需要处理大量的数据和复杂的计算任务,可能会面临性能瓶颈。

  • 解决方案:通过分布式计算、流处理技术和存储优化技术,提升数据处理的效率和性能。

六、结论

轻量化数据中台作为一种新型的数据管理平台,正在为企业提供更加高效、灵活和低成本的数据分析与可视化服务。通过模块化设计、分布式架构和微服务架构,轻量化数据中台能够快速响应业务需求的变化,支持多种应用场景。

然而,轻量化数据中台的构建和优化也面临着一些挑战,如资源限制、数据安全和性能瓶颈等。通过采用云计算技术、数据加密技术、分布式计算技术和流处理技术,企业可以有效应对这些挑战,提升轻量化数据中台的性能和安全性。

如果您对轻量化数据中台感兴趣,可以申请试用我们的解决方案,体验高效、灵活和低成本的数据管理与分析服务。申请试用


通过本文的介绍,相信您已经对轻量化数据中台的架构设计与高效构建技术有了更加深入的了解。如果您有任何问题或需要进一步的技术支持,请随时联系我们。广告文字

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料